Monday night’s edition of WWE Raw was packed with surprises, none more than Becky Lynch’s shock announcement at the onset of the show.

The Man has been at the top of her game for quite some time now and was doing right by the WWE Raw Women’s Championship.

However, on Monday night, in a moment packed with genuine emotion, Lynch revealed that she is pregnant and will be taking time off.

As a result, she handed over her title to Women’s Money in the Bank winner Asuka. The Japanese was ecstatic receiving the belt and was one of the first to congratulate Lynch too.

Cris Cyborg’s message for The Man

Following the episode of Raw, Lynch shared an emotional message on Twitter, looking back at her journey in WWE and thanking everyone involved throughout.

“I have no idea what happens from here, but I do know that you’ve made all my dreams come true. I entered the PC in 2013 not knowing anyone, I’ll leave that same building tonight with my new family. Thank you all so much.”

In response to the message, MMA legend Cris Cyborg hailed The Man, calling her “The best ever”.

Lynch, indeed, is deserving of the praise that comes her way. She has been an exceptional performer in the ring. One of the pillars of WWE’s Women’s evolution, Lynch has helped raise the bar in women’s pro-wrestling.
